It's a bit complicated to explain, what I mentioned on my previous comment is the textures and vmt code for the timer, to use it separately and put it in your HUD, you have open localplayerpanel.res and localplayerpanel_incap.res in the resource file and scroll down and find // TIMER, below that is all the code you need to copy paste on your custom res files (except TimeIcon and TimeBackground because that is the background of the this BA HUD).
This seems confusing, but the best way that you can understand is by playing around with resource file and see what they do (trial and error).
